C语言如何实现windows的Ping命令

admin 2017-06-05 0 次浏览


相关推荐: c语言中ping的结果查询  c语言cmd  c语言winmain@16  c语言实现ping程序  c语言windows函数  c语言winmain  c语言winapi  winc语言  window怎么用c语言  c语言windows.h  c语言编写windows程序  c语言实现ping功能  c语言编写windows窗口  c++实现ping命令  c语言windows编程教程 

C语言如何实现windows的Ping命令

Ping命令是我们经常接触的,那么C语言如何实现windows的Ping命令的呢?下面是小编收集整理的C语言如何实现windows的Ping命令,希望对大家有帮助~~

C语言实现windows的Ping命令的方法

首先新建一个C控制台程序,然后添加源文件,导入要用到的头文件和库。

定义一个结构体,来表示ICMP报文的头。各种变量请看下面注释。

然后写一个计算校验和的方法,用来进行校验。说来惭愧,都快忘了ICMP协议的很多东西了。。。。

请关闭浏览器的畅读模式或者取消屏蔽JavaScript的正常运行,避免出现内容显示不全或者段落错乱。

原网页地址:https://www.xmshow11.com/xuexi/3451369.html